What is that blue-purple line

Hello,
There is a wide blue-purple line running down the right side of my footage view in FCP. What is that? It isn't part of the footage, it is some UI thing. Can I make it go away?
Thanks
Bob

Actually, it means you are AFTER the last frame in the sequence, meaning you have no more clips in the timeline. The bracket in the lower right corner means you're ON the last frame. The playhead sits BEFORE the frame you see, not after. The purpose of this is so that if you have a sequence that may possibly have a small clip WAY WAY down the line, that you thought you deleted while you were editing, you'll know it's there without having to FIT TO WINDOW the sequence. If you go to the intended end of your sequence (meaning you are snapped to the end of the clip), if you have no more footage, you'll see the last frame still, and you'll see the blue bar. If there is another frame down the line, you will see no blue bar and black instead of the frame.

  • What is the differnce between Blue,Purple and Orange Audio Tracks. Can you convert either to Green Midi Track?

    What is the differnce between Blue,Purple and Orange Audio Tracks. Can you convert either to Green Midi Track?

    Are you asking about Garageband? Your signature also mentions Logic, but I have never worked with that.
    Concerning Garageband:
    Real Instrument regions from your recordings are purple.
    Real Instrument regions from Apple Loops are blue.
    Regions from imported audio files are orange.
    Software Instrument regions from recordings, loops, and imported MIDI files are green.
    So far as I know you can convert software instrument loops to real instrument loops, but not real instrument loops to software instrument loops.
